What is a Mesothelioma Lawsuit?
A mesothelioma lawsuit is a legal claim filed by an individual identified with mesothelioma against those accountable for their asbestos direct exposure. This could include makers of asbestos products, employers, or other parties who contributed to the direct exposure. The primary goal of these lawsuits is to look for compensation for medical expenditures, lost income, discomfort and suffering, and other damages.

Browsing the legal landscape can be daunting, however understanding the general process can help clients and families prepare. The following steps lay out the typical development of a [Mesothelioma Lawsuit Mesothelioma Settlement](https://pad.stuve.uni-ulm.de/s/nRCzWsYJL) ([Rentry.co](https://rentry.co/hya7fyba)) lawsuit:

Consultation with Legal Experts: Patients need to seek advice from attorneys who concentrate on mesothelioma cases. This step is important for understanding the viability of their case and the capacity for payment.

Collecting Evidence: Legal agents will help gather medical records, employment history, and proof of asbestos exposure.

Filing the Lawsuit: Once enough evidence is gathered, the lawsuit is submitted in a court that has jurisdiction over asbestos cases.

Discovery Process: Both celebrations exchange proof and info pertinent to the case. This phase may involve depositions, where witnesses are questioned under oath.

Negotiation and Settlement: Most cases are settled before going to trial, either through settlement between the parties or mediation.

Trial (if applicable): If a settlement can not be reached, the case continues to trial, where a judge or jury will make a judgment.

Granting Damages: If the complainant wins, they will be granted compensation, which the defendant needs to pay.
Mesothelioma Settlements
A mesothelioma settlement is an agreement reached between the complainant and the accused before the case goes to trial. Settlements can supply settlement to the plaintiff while preventing the unpredictabilities and time associated with a trial.

The length of time do I have to file a mesothelioma lawsuit?
The statute of limitations for submitting a mesothelioma lawsuit varies by state, typically ranging from 1 to 3 years after diagnosis or death.
2. Just how much does it cost to submit a mesothelioma lawsuit?
Many mesothelioma attorneys work on a contingency charge basis, implying they only make money if the case succeeds. Initial consultations are typically free.
3. What kinds of settlement can I receive?
Victims can look for payment for medical costs, lost salaries, discomfort and suffering, and in some cases compensatory damages if the defendant acted with gross neglect.
4. Is it necessary to go to trial for a mesothelioma lawsuit?
No, lots of mesothelioma cases are settled out of court. A settlement can save time and provide quicker compensation.
5. Can member of the family submit a lawsuit if the patient has passed away?
Yes, member of the family can file a wrongful death lawsuit on behalf of the deceased if they can show that asbestos direct exposure resulted in their loved one's death.
